Magalix Agent:云原生环境下的智能优化与治理利器
项目介绍
Magalix Agent 是一款专为 Kubernetes 集群设计的智能优化与治理工具。它通过动态管理 Pod 和容器的资源,帮助用户节省高达 50% 的云成本,同时确保集群的容量管理始终处于最佳状态。Magalix Agent 不仅支持开箱即用的策略,还允许用户自定义基于 Rego 的策略,适用于多个 Kubernetes 集群,无论这些集群托管在何处或由谁管理。
项目技术分析
Magalix Agent 的核心技术包括:
- 动态资源管理:通过实时监控和分析集群中的资源使用情况,动态调整 Pod 和容器的资源分配,从而优化资源利用率。
- 策略即代码(Policy as Code):支持基于 Rego 的自定义策略,用户可以根据需求创建或修改策略,确保集群的安全性和合规性。
- 与 Kube-APIserver 集成:通过与 Kubernetes API 服务器的接口,Magalix Agent 仅收集必要的性能和策略分析数据,确保数据的安全性和隐私性。
项目及技术应用场景
Magalix Agent 适用于以下场景:
- 云成本优化:通过动态资源管理,帮助企业降低云成本,特别是在资源使用高峰期,避免不必要的资源浪费。
- 集群容量管理:实时监控集群的容量使用情况,提供详细的容量管理建议,确保集群在高负载下仍能稳定运行。
- 安全与合规:通过策略即代码功能,确保集群的安全性和合规性,防止潜在的安全漏洞。
- 性能优化:通过详细的性能分析和优化建议,提升集群的整体性能,减少系统延迟。
项目特点
Magalix Agent 的主要特点包括:
- 智能优化:自动应用优化策略,最小化或无中断地提升集群性能。
- 自定义策略:支持用户自定义策略,或利用内置模板快速创建策略。
- 实时监控:提供详细的资源使用情况和性能分析,帮助用户及时发现和解决问题。
- 通知机制:支持与外部系统的通知集成,当特定事件触发时,自动发送通知。
- 易于安装与管理:通过简单的
kubectl
命令即可安装,支持 GKE Marketplace 安装,方便用户快速部署和管理。
结语
Magalix Agent 是一款功能强大的 Kubernetes 集群优化与治理工具,适用于各种规模的云原生环境。通过其智能化的资源管理和策略定制功能,Magalix Agent 能够帮助用户显著降低云成本,提升集群性能,确保系统的安全性和合规性。无论您是云原生技术的新手还是专家,Magalix Agent 都能为您提供卓越的支持和帮助。
立即访问 Magalix 官网 了解更多信息,或联系 sales@magalix.com 获取演示账户,体验 Magalix Agent 带来的智能优化与治理体验!